TEEN ODYSSEY DAYS 3 to 6

On day 3 we will depart to thePeloponnese peninsula and KyparissiaBay, the second biggest Mediterraneanreproduction habitat of the CarettaCaretta turtle.

PELOPONNESE

Page 9: Teen Odyssey

TEEN ODYSSEY DAYS 3 to 6

For the next 4 days we will work in the field alongside the research team of Archelon.

Since we will be there during nesting season ourwork will include:

• Morning surveys to locate, mark and encloseadult turtle tracks and nests

• Night surveys to observe and tag nestingfemales

• Working with injured turtles

Page 15: Teen Odyssey

TEEN ODYSSEY DAYS 8-14

During the next days we will work with MOM - TheHellenic Society for the Study and Protection of theMonk seal and Dolphin.MOM’s mission is the protection and promotion ofthe coastal and marine environment of Greece. 

We will work for the Northern Aegean DolphinProject, a research project for the recording andmonitoring of dolphin populations in the wider areaof the National marine Park of Alonissos.

Page 16: Teen Odyssey

TEEN ODYSSEY DAYS 8-14

As part of MOM’s research team we will beactively involved in daily field surveys at sea,with MOM’s research boat collecting andprocessing important data on dolphinpopulations.

Page 17: Teen Odyssey

TEEN ODYSSEY DAYS 8-14

During our stay on Alonissos we will work withthe local community in areas that they haveidentified as critical for the island’s well being.These activities will include beach cleaningand maintenance of the waterfront as well asinland infrastructure projects.
